golang mysql web

admin 2025-02-15 09:44:33 编程 来源:ZONE.CI 全球网 0 阅读模式
Golang MySQL Web: 构建高效的Web应用 在当今互联网时代,Web应用成为了日常生活中不可或缺的一部分。而对于开发者来说,选择合适的编程语言和数据库是至关重要的。Golang作为一门高性能、并发安全的编程语言,与MySQL作为一种稳定可靠的关系型数据库相结合,可以帮助我们构建出高效、可扩展的Web应用。

Golang - 为Web开发而生

-----------

Golang是由Google开发的开源编程语言,专为构建高效、可靠的软件而生。其简洁的语法和强大的并发性使得它成为Web开发的理想选择。

MySQL - 数据存储的首选

-----------

MySQL是目前最流行的开源关系型数据库,拥有丰富的功能和广泛的社区支持。它以其出色的性能、可靠性和易用性而闻名,成为Web应用中最常用的数据存储解决方案之一。

使用Golang连接MySQL

-----------

在Golang中,我们可以通过第三方库来连接MySQL数据库。其中,`go-sql-driver/mysql`是一个开源的MySQL驱动程序,它提供了与MySQL数据库的连接和操作所需的功能。

1. 创建数据库连接

首先,我们需要使用`sql.Open`函数来创建一个数据库连接。在调用该函数时,我们需要指定MySQL数据库的驱动程序、用户名、密码以及连接地址。

2. 执行SQL语句

一旦我们建立起数据库连接,就可以通过`db.Exec`或`db.Query`函数执行SQL语句了。例如,我们可以执行SELECT、INSERT、UPDATE或DELETE语句来对数据库进行操作。

3. 处理查询结果

当我们执行SELECT语句时,可以通过调用`rows.Next`和`rows.Scan`函数来获取查询结果。`rows.Next`函数用于迭代查询结果集中的每一行,而`rows.Scan`函数用于将查询结果保存到变量中。

使用Golang和MySQL构建Web应用

-----------

现在,让我们进一步探讨如何使用Golang和MySQL来构建高效的Web应用。以下是一些关键步骤:

1. 设计数据库结构

在开始编写Web应用之前,我们需要先设计好数据库的结构。这包括创建表格、定义关系和设置索引等。良好的数据库结构可以提高数据的读写效率。

2. 构建后端API

使用Golang和MySQL连接,我们可以构建出后端API接口。通过这些API,前端应用可以与数据库进行交互,实现数据的读取、创建、更新和删除等操作。

3. 创建前端界面

借助HTML、CSS和JavaScript,我们可以构建出漂亮且交互性强的Web界面。前端界面和后端API之间的通信可以通过AJAX或WebSocket来实现。

总结

-----------

Golang和MySQL是一对强大的组合,可以帮助我们构建出高效、稳定的Web应用。Golang的并发性使得应用能够处理大量请求,而MySQL的可靠性和功能丰富则保证了数据的安全和快速访问。希望这篇文章对你理解使用Golang和MySQL开发Web应用有所帮助。

weinxin
版权声明
本站原创文章转载请注明文章出处及链接,谢谢合作!
golang mysql web 编程

golang mysql web

Golang MySQL Web: 构建高效的Web应用在当今互联网时代,Web应用成为了日常生活中不可或缺的一部分。而对于开发者来说,选择合适的编程语言和数据
golang 苹果手机运行 编程

golang 苹果手机运行

Golang,全称Google Go,是由Google开发的一门开源编程语言。它于2009年首次发布,并在短时间内取得了非常大的成功和影响力。作为一名专业的Go
多个golang合并 编程

多个golang合并

近年来,Golang(即Go语言)以其简洁、高效的特点在软件开发领域日益受到开发者的关注和喜爱。作为一名专业的Golang开发者,我深感这门语言的魅力和潜力。本
golang 调用命令行 编程

golang 调用命令行

在现代软件开发中,命令行工具的重要性不言而喻。它可以方便地执行各种任务,与系统进行交互,并提供实时的反馈信息。而对于Golang开发者来说,调用命令行是一项必备
评论:0   参与:  0